Mike Conley left the Utah Jazz's series-clinching Game 5 win due to a right hamstring injury.

Conley will receive an MRI on Thursday.

"End of 1Q, I felt a little tug in my hammy, came to the bench, made the staff aware, told them I'd try to play through it. It just kept getting sorer," said Conley, who described the injury as a small tweak rather than a pull.

The Jazz will play the winner of the Clippers-Mavs series, with the Mavs currently leading 3-2.
